Thank you for the update. I have been walking Camino Frances for two weeks, now in Carrion de los Condes, and have to admit that overall I really feel safe. People follow sanitary recommendations, wear masks, etc. My only recommendation to fellow walkers would be to avoid crowded plazas on Saturday nights.

Thanks for the update @ivar ! My husband @jungleboy and I are in Santiago now, having just walked the CP from our home in Lisbon.

This was the Camino that made the most sense for us this year, since we could start just by walking out our door, without needing to fly anywhere, and we would be in Portugal for most of the walk, where case numbers are low and we are covered by the national healthcare system.

It was of course different from our past Caminos, but we are very grateful that we were able to complete the walk in these strange times. I hope the many local business owners who depend on pilgrims are able to survive this difficult period.
